How to Build a Complete 30-Minute Full Body Strength Routine

Finding time to work out can feel nearly impossible for busy professionals. Between meetings, deadlines, and personal commitments, hitting the gym can seem daunting or even intimidating. But you don’t need a fancy gym or a lot of time to build strength. With just 30 minutes and minimal equipment, you can effectively strengthen your entire body right at home.

Quick Stats Box

  • Total Time: 30 minutes (including warm-up and cool-down)
  • Equipment Needed: Yoga mat, light dumbbells (5-10 lbs) optional
  • Difficulty Level: Intermediate
  • Calories Burned: Approximately 200-300 calories depending on intensity

Warm-Up (5 Minutes)

Start with a quick warm-up to prepare your muscles and joints for strength training.

  1. Arm Circles: 30 seconds forward, 30 seconds backward
  2. Bodyweight Squats: 1 minute (slow and controlled)
  3. High Knees: 1 minute (30 seconds at a moderate pace, 30 seconds fast)
  4. Torso Twists: 1 minute (gentle twists to warm up the core)
  5. Leg Swings: 1 minute (30 seconds each leg)

Full Body Strength Routine (20 Minutes)

Exercise List

| Exercise Name | Reps/Duration | Sets | Rest | Form Cue | Modification | |----------------------------|-----------------|--------|--------------------|------------------------------------|---------------------------------| | Push-Ups (Knee Push-Ups) | 12 reps | 3 sets | 45 seconds between sets | Keep your body in a straight line | Do on knees for an easier version | | Goblet Squats (Bodyweight) | 15 reps | 3 sets | 45 seconds between sets | Keep your chest up, weight in heels | Perform without weight for easier | | Plank (Forearm Plank) | 30 seconds | 3 sets | 45 seconds between sets | Keep your body straight, squeeze glutes | Drop to knees for an easier version | | Bent-Over Dumbbell Rows | 12 reps | 3 sets | 45 seconds between sets | Keep back flat, pull dumbbells to hips | Use water bottles if no dumbbells | | Glute Bridges (Single-leg) | 10 reps each leg| 3 sets | 45 seconds between sets | Squeeze glutes at the top | Perform with both feet on the ground for easier |

Exercise Summary Table

| Exercise Name | Total Duration | |----------------------------|----------------| | Warm-Up | 5 minutes | | Push-Ups | 3 minutes | | Goblet Squats | 3 minutes | | Plank | 3 minutes | | Bent-Over Dumbbell Rows | 3 minutes | | Glute Bridges | 3 minutes | | Cool-Down | 5 minutes | | Complete in: 30 minutes|

Cool-Down (3-5 Minutes)

Finish your workout with a cool-down to aid recovery and flexibility.

  1. Child’s Pose: 1 minute
  2. Seated Forward Bend: 1 minute
  3. Figure Four Stretch: 30 seconds each leg
  4. Cat-Cow Stretch: 1 minute

Conclusion

This 30-minute full body strength routine is designed to fit into your busy schedule while providing an effective workout. Aim to complete this routine 3 times per week, with rest days in between to allow your muscles to recover.

As you grow stronger, consider increasing the weight of your dumbbells or adding more reps to each exercise. You can also try incorporating variations of each exercise to continually challenge your body.
